Benefits of Purchasing a Quick Move-In Home

Benefits of Purchasing a Quick Move-In Home

Buying a home is a significant milestone in life, and some homebuyers aim to complete the process as quickly as possible. This is where a quick closing home comes in. A quick closing home refers to a home purchase process that is completed in a shorter period than the standard home buying process involved with new construction. You gain the benefits of new construction with the added bonus of removing the longer wait time.

What is Covered Under Your Warranty

What is Covered Under Your Warranty

When you purchase a home with Reid’s Heritage Homes, you will have access to Warranty coverage through Tarion for 7 years after taking possession. Below is a description of what is covered within those 7 years. Please keep in mind that any deficiencies must be visible under normal lighting and be visible from 6 ft. away, they will also need to be reported on the Pre Delivery Inspection (PDI) which your PDI representative will review with you.

What To Do If You Require An Appraisal on Your Home?

What To Do If You Require An Appraisal on Your Home?

At times, financial institutions will require an appraisal on your home depending on the nature of the mortgage. An appraisal is referred to as an unbiased professional opinion of your home's value and is typically used whenever a mortgage is involved in either buying, refinancing, or selling your home.

Building a Home in the Winter

Building a Home in the Winter

One of the many questions we get as an Ontario Homebuilder is whether or not construction continues through the winter. The answer is YES, it does. While construction continues to progress, there are some challenges and extra preparation required to building a home through the colder months in order to ensure safety and progress.
